DIVISIONAL OUTLOOK: NL West—Bullpen problems continue in Arizona

Arizona Diamondbacks

Since we last touched on the Arizona bullpen in this space, J.J. Putz (RHP, ARI) returned from the disabled list, but blew his first save chance, and was replaced by Heath Bell (RHP, ARI) as the team's closer. He converted his first opportunity, which was his 15th save of the season, but has blown both of his save opportunities since. Manager Kirk Gibson expressed his frustration after the most recent blown save, and indicated he was going to consider his options.
